South Korea Bimodal HDPE Market Overview

The South Korea Bimodal HDPE market is experiencing robust growth, driven by increasing industrial applications and technological advancements. As of 2023, the market size is estimated to be valued at approximately USD 1.2 billion, with projections indicating a compound annual growth rate (CAGR) of around 6.5% over the forecast period from 2023 to 2030. This growth is fueled by the expanding demand for high-performance polyethylene in packaging, automotive, and construction sectors. The rising adoption of bimodal high-density polyethylene (HDPE) is also attributed to its superior mechanical properties, enhanced processability, and environmental benefits, making it a preferred choice among manufacturers seeking sustainable solutions. The market’s expansion is further supported by South Korea’s strategic focus on developing advanced polymer manufacturing capabilities and fostering innovation within the plastics industry.
